A recently completed study from researchers at Colorado State University supported by the Division of Vector-Borne Infectious Diseases with the Centers for Disease Control and Prevention (CDC) has demonstrated that AHCC(R) (Active Hexose Correlated Compound) enhances host resistance by boosting protective immune responses specific to the West Nile Virus. Since its discovery in the United States in 1999, infections caused by the West Nile Virus have become a major public health concern. West Nile Virus is caused by people being bitten by mosquitoes infected with the virus. According to the CDC, there have been 28,018 reported cases with 1,092 deaths since 1999. In 2003, the highest number of cases was reported at nearly 10,000. Currently there is no effective treatment for the disease.

A proprietary extract prepared from co-cultured mycelia of several species of Basidiomycete mushrooms, including shiitake (Lentinus edodes), active hexose correlated compound (AHCC) is extracted from mushrooms using hot water following an enzyme pretreatment, but specific mushroom source and preparation details have not been fully disclosed. Patients use this to prevent and treat cancer. Animal studies suggest that AHCC has antioxidant effects and may protect against disorders induced by oxidative stress (1) and may also enhance resistance against bacterial (2) (7)and viral infections (3). In healthy humans, AHCC increased dendritic cell number and function (4) In vitro and animal studies show that AHCC exhibits some anticancer activities, but the results of these studies are vague

Watercress was declared the latest super food yesterday for being packed with a higher than usual amount of nutrients found in vegetables. Research has shown that eating a packet of raw watercress a day, or a bowl full, for eight weeks increased the ability of cells to resist damage to their DNA, helping to protect against the cell changes that lead to cancer.

ScienceDaily (Apr. 5, 2009) - Docosahexanoic acid (DHA), an omega-3 fatty acid found in fish oils, has been shown to reduce the size of tumours and enhance the positive effects of the chemotherapy drug cisplatin, while limiting its harmful side effects. The rat experiments provide some support for the plethora of health benefits often ascribed to omega-3 acids.
